New muramyl dipeptide (MDP) mimics without the carbohydrate moiety zas potential adjuvant candidates for a therapeutic hepatitis B vaccine (HBV)

[摘要]A series of new muramyl dipeptide (MDP) mimics were designed and synthesized via a solid-phase synthetic route. Their adjuvant activities were evaluated ex vivo for investigation of the synergism of the S(28-39) peptide, which is an MHC class I binding epitope of recombinant hepatitis B surface antigen (HBsAg) for both humans and mice. Several compounds without the carbohydrate moiety exerted better adjuvanticity than the MDP-C that has been reported by our laboratory previously. A primary screening test revealed that compounds 6, 14 and 16 exhibited stronger adjuvanticity compared with other MDP mimics. (C) 2011 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
